Cách chuyển đổi CSV sang Excel trong C#

Hướng dẫn đơn giản này sẽ hướng dẫn bạn cách chuyển đổi CSV thành Excel trong C#. Chúng tôi tạo một đối tượng lớp LoadOptions để kiểm soát việc tải tệp nguồn và sau đó sử dụng một thể hiện của lớp Workbook để tải tệp CSV đầu vào. Trong quá trình này, sử dụng C# chuyển đổi CSV sang Excel rồi ghi tệp đầu ra dưới dạng tệp XLSX.

Các bước để chuyển đổi CSV sang Excel trong C#

  1. Sử dụng công cụ quản lý gói NuGet, thêm Aspose.Cells để chuyển đổi CSV sang Excel
  2. Tạo đối tượng LoadOptions để tải tệp CSV đầu vào
  3. Tạo đối tượng lớp Workbook với đường dẫn tệp CSV và đối tượng LoadOptions
  4. Lưu tệp sổ làm việc XLSX đầu ra

Các bước đơn giản này cho thấy việc chuyển đổi CSV sang Excel bằng C# dễ dàng như thế nào khi bạn có thể tải tệp đầu vào chứa các giá trị được phân tách bằng dấu phẩy. Chuyển đổi này hữu ích để xử lý các phép tính trên các giá trị được nhập từ tệp CSV vì tệp Excel được sử dụng rộng rãi để thực hiện các phép toán khác nhau. Hơn nữa, việc chuyển đổi hiệu quả ở chỗ nó chỉ tiêu tốn một ít thời gian và bộ nhớ để tạo tệp đầu ra.

Mã để chuyển đổi tệp CSV sang Excel trong C#

Trong đoạn mã này, thể hiện của lớp LoadOptions được sử dụng có thể tải các định dạng tệp khác nhau trong khi mở tệp đầu vào. Ngoài ra, bạn cũng có thể tùy chỉnh các thuộc tính khác nhau của tệp đầu ra như tên Workbook, tên Worksheet, các thuộc tính liên quan đến siêu dữ liệu khác dựa trên yêu cầu của bạn.

Hướng dẫn ngắn này đã giải thích cách C# tạo Excel từ CSV trong *C#. Nếu bạn muốn tìm hiểu quy trình ngược lại, hãy tham khảo bài viết trên cách xuất tệp Excel lớn sang CSV trong C#.

 Tiếng Việt